Turnstile Counter Recovery — Gatewick Arena. If the Portwyn counter service reports stale tallies, first confirm the gate relays at the north concourse are reachable, then restart the aggregator with the drain flag so in-flight scans are flushed. Before restart, verify the env file: COUNTER_MODE=live and GATE_POLL_MS=500 must be set. Immediately after those entries, add the line defining the relay authentication secret.

env line for fawif-bagug: RELAY_SECRET3=86f

Assignments are deterministic per user-hash and experiment salt, so no assignment state is stored client-side. For security review purposes, note that Splitgate never receives raw user identifiers—only salted hashes produced upstream by the Veilwork proxy. All admin operations (creating experiments, adjusting traffic splits, force-assigning QA accounts) go through the internal control plane, which requires mutual TLS plus a service key. The current control-plane key is included below.

API key for kahop-fawip: qvz23-AHYlCVCi2JKvw2xa3Qz34iE

Alert: Greenhouse sensor drift (Bay 4). Heads up — the Verdantry controller at the Millpond site is reporting humidity readings that slowly wander away from the reference probe, usually after a calibration cycle gets skipped. It's not an emergency, but if drift passes 8% the vents start flapping open and closed all night. Recalibrate via the bench routine and note it in the shift log. The step-by-step recalibration guide is on the page below.

operations page: https://jenkins.torvadyn.local/build/deploy/display/pages/611247f0a622ae80

### Rotation — Givewell-alike? No: Tithely-alike? No — Heartledger receipt mailer

Rotated signing material for the Heartledger donation-receipt mailer after the quarterly audit flagged the old key as past its 12-month window. No compromise suspected. Receipts sent during the 20-minute overlap validate against both keys. Old key drains Friday. Outbound receipts are now DKIM-signed with the key below.

release key, tafop-tadug: bky9_Ag7uEujh4